Understanding the New Frontier: What's Changed in LLM Routing and Why It Matters (Plus, Your Top Questions Answered)
The landscape of Large Language Model (LLM) routing is no longer a simple 'send and forget' operation. We've moved beyond basic round-robin or least-connection methods, entering an era where intelligent routing is paramount for performance and cost-efficiency. What's changed? Primarily, the sheer diversity and specialization of LLMs themselves. No longer are we relying on a single monolithic model; instead, organizations are leveraging a fleet of models—some optimized for summarization, others for creative writing, and still others for factual recall. This necessitates a sophisticated routing layer that can not only identify the user's intent but also dynamically select the most appropriate and cost-effective LLM from a pool of available options. Furthermore, the rise of custom fine-tuned models and serverless LLM deployments adds another layer of complexity, demanding routing solutions that are adaptable and scalable.
This evolution in LLM routing isn't just a technical curiosity; it has profound implications for businesses and developers alike. Why does it matter? Consider the direct impact on user experience: intelligent routing ensures queries are directed to models best equipped to handle them, leading to faster, more accurate, and more relevant responses. For businesses, this translates to significant cost savings. Instead of over-provisioning expensive, general-purpose LLMs for every task, smart routing allows for the judicious use of specialized, often more affordable, models. Moreover, it unlocks greater innovation, enabling developers to experiment with and integrate a wider array of LLMs without being bogged down by manual routing logic. In essence, smarter routing is the key to unlocking the full potential of a multi-LLM architecture, driving both efficiency and enhanced capabilities across the board.
When considering platforms for routing and managing language model requests, several excellent openrouter alternatives offer comparable or enhanced functionalities. These alternatives often provide diverse model support, robust scaling options, and detailed analytics to help optimize your LLM deployments effectively.
Beyond Basic Load Balancing: Practical Strategies for Advanced Routing & Cost Optimization (Including Real-World Scenarios and Troubleshooting Tips)
Delving deeper than simple round-robin or least-connection, advanced routing strategies are pivotal for achieving true cost optimization and robust performance in modern cloud environments. Consider scenarios where you need to direct traffic based on geographic location to minimize latency (geo-routing), or even leverage AI-driven insights to route users to the server with the lowest projected carbon footprint (green routing). Furthermore, implementing sophisticated content-based routing can dramatically improve caching efficiency and user experience by directing specific requests to specialized microservices. Beyond just distributing load, these strategies allow for fine-grained control over resource utilization, enabling you to scale down underutilized services and prevent costly over-provisioning – a crucial aspect of responsible cloud spend. The key lies in understanding your application's traffic patterns and user demographics to implement the most effective and economical routing scheme.
Troubleshooting advanced routing issues can be complex, often requiring a multi-faceted approach. Start by examining your load balancer's access logs and metrics for anomalies like sudden spikes in error rates or increased latency to specific backend services. Tools like distributed tracing can be invaluable for visualizing the entire request path and pinpointing exactly where a routing decision went awry. For cost optimization, regularly review your cloud provider's billing reports in conjunction with your routing configurations. Are you consistently routing traffic to a more expensive region when a cheaper, equally performant alternative exists? Remember, even subtle misconfigurations in policies or health checks can lead to significant cost overruns or degraded user experience. Regular audits and automated testing of your routing logic are essential for maintaining both performance and budget efficiency.
